EISEN, Ikeda
(1790 - 1848)
A Full Enumeration of Famous Views of Edo

Signed:                        Keisai Eisen ga
Publisher's seal:       Maruya Jinpachi
Date:                            1830s
Size:                             c. 36 x 24 cms





Condition:
Very good impression and fine colors, slightly trimmed
along left and bottom margins, else very good condition.

A courtesan from the pleasure quarter, Shin Yoshiwara, the 'new Yoshiwara' (shown in the cartouche at upper right). The kimono is richly decorated, the principal motif  being a carp ascending a waterfall. Characteristic of Eisen's work during this period (Tenpo era, 1830 - 44) is the great attention he paid to details of dress such as kimono patterns.
